What is gravitational force?

Back

Gravitational force is the attraction between two objects with mass. It pulls objects toward each other, such as how the Earth pulls us down.

What is the difference between rotation and revolution?

Back

Rotation is when Earth spins on its axis, causing day and night. Revolution is when Earth orbits around the sun, causing the seasons.
